Net of Thorns

cantrip Conjuration

Summoning the essence of nature’s binding wrath, you conjure a net of thorny vines that bursts from the ground beneath a creature you can see within range. The target must succeed on a Strength saving throw or be restrained by the entangling thorns until the end of its next turn.

While restrained by the vines, the creature takes 1d4 piercing damage. A creature restrained by the vines can use its action to make a Strength check against your spell save DC, breaking free on a success.

Net of Thorns is a testament to the druid’s ability to control the battlefield, manipulating the very earth to detain foes with a painful, prickling grip that not only hinders movement but also inflicts damage, embodying the perilous side of nature’s beauty.

The spell’s initial damage increases by 1d4 when you reach 5th level (2d4), 11th level (3d4), and 17th level (4d4), as the net grows denser and the thorns become more numerous and sharp.

Casting Time: 1 action
Range: 30'
Duration: Instantaneous
Classes:
Components: Verbal, Somatic, Material *

*a thorn
